![]() ![]() ![]() Deborah has had a hard life with an abusive father and a husband that was not very lovable. As the days pass by, Evan visits the Moore house and soon finds himself falling in love with both Deborah and Julian. ![]() When he finds Julian under a bush, cold and barely conscious, he quickly brings the boy to his mother. Evan hears her plea and is determined to lead the search. The story opens with Julian lost in the bitter cold and Deborah begging the townspeople to help her search for him. He has no interest in finding a wife as he is enjoying carefree living way too much. Evan Haverfeld is a rich and single heir to the Northridge estates. Deborah Moore is a young widow, a mother to Julian and a loner in her village. In Learning to Waltz, Kerryn Reid has written the perfect historical romantic novel.
